My story

Here's what the humans have to say about me:

Meet Supernova! Supernova has been a social butterfly since arriving at the Shelter. She enjoys going for walks with volunteers as well as playing with other dogs. Supernova came into the Shelter with her sister Ella. She also would go on trips to the dog park in her previous home to play with friends. A home with another dog may be a fit provided they meet at the Shelter prior to adoption. We do not have any history of Supernova in a home with children, cats, or small animals. Supernova is looking for an active adopter to provide above-average mental and physical stimulation on a daily basis. True to her breed, if she is left alone unsecured and/or under-stimulated, she will go out and find fun on her own! Adopters are strongly recommended to keep Supernova indoors only when she is left alone to prevent this from happening.

Santa Cruz County Animal Shelter is a full scale animal shelter and animal control facility. We are an open door shelter which means we accept any domestic animal, whether stray or owner surrender.

We regularly adopt out dogs, cats, rabbits, guinea pigs, hamsters, rats, mice, and from time to time we have birds, exotics, even barn animals.

We offer LOW COST Spay/Neuter Certificates to low income residents, as well as low cost Microchipping.

We also offer Required Licensing Services, as well at Trap Rentals, and we offer Educational Training Classes.
